Buttonwood Park Zoological Society Employment Opportunities

The Buttonwood Park Zoological Society employs staff for the North Woods Gift Store, ride operators, overnight and education program instructors, ZooCrew counselors, and special event staff.

Cafe Attendant

Job Title: Cafe Attendant
Job Type: Full-time/Seasonal (April 1 – Oct 31st) with the option of some part time hours beyond those dates) 
Job Location: Bears Den Café in the Buttonwood Park Zoo 

Job Summary: 
We are looking for a Café Assistant to oversee the day-to-day operations of our Bears Den Cafe. The successful candidate will be responsible for maintaining quality customer service, and kitchen ServSafe standards.

Key Responsibilities: 

  • Ensure that the cafe is operating efficiently and effectively, and that customer service standards are being met. 
  • Manage inventory of supplies, and reporting to DOGS any orders that need placing, ensuring that the cafe is adequately stocked. 
  • Monitor and maintain the cleanliness and organization of the café. 
  • Ensure that food and drink preparation and presentation are up to organization standards. 
  • Resolve customer complaints and concerns in a timely and professional manner. 
  • Manage cash handling, including opening and closing procedures, and ensure that all financial transactions are accurately recorded and reported. 
  • Maintain knowledge of industry trends and recommend changes to improve the cafe’s performance. 

Requirements: 

  • High school diploma or equivalent, some college coursework preferred. 
  •  Knowledge of food preparation and presentation, as well as industry health and safety regulations. 
  • Strong communication and interpersonal skills.
  • Excellent customer service skills, with a focus on providing a positive customer experience. 
  • Ability to work weekends.  
  • Proficient in Square POS system strongly preferred.  
  • Ability to multitask and prioritize tasks in a fast-paced environment. 
  • Food Safety Certifications preferred. 

Physical Demands: 

The physical demands described here are representative of those that must be met by an employee to successfully perform the essential functions of this job. While performing the duties of this job, the employee is regularly required to stand, walk, use hands to handle or feel objects, tools, or controls, and reach with hands and arms. The employee is occasionally required to sit, climb or balance, stoop, kneel, crouch, or crawl, and talk or hear. 

Work Environment: 

The work environment characteristics described here are representative of those an employee encounters while performing the essential functions of this job. While performing the duties of this job, the employee regularly works in a hot and noisy environment with exposure to potentially hazardous equipment, chemicals, and hot surfaces. The noise level in the work environment is usually moderate to high.

Guest Services

Job Title: Guest Services Associate
Job Type: Part Time 
Job Location: Buttonwood Park Zoo 

Job Summary: 
The North Woods Gift Store is at the Zoo’s entrance and is often a guest’s first interaction with the Zoo and Society staff. Guest Services staff members are responsible for providing excellent customer service in the Gift Store and at the admissions desk. All staff will be cross trained to work in Gift Store, Cafe, at the admissions desk, and as ride operators (if applicable).

Key Responsibilities: 

  • Sell gift store merchandise, annual memberships, and ride tickets
  • Transfer calls to the correct extension and radio staff regarding deliveries
  • Answer all customer questions in a friendly manner
  • Check in guests, groups, and field trips
  • Update daily keeper chat schedule
  • Inform our guests of our donation programs
  • Operate rides (if applicable)
  • Communicate new and exciting Zoo happenings to patrons
  • Close out the register and create daily deposit
  • Replenish store, cash handling, and merchandising
  • Assist when needed in Birthday party set up, during and break down
  • Train in café to ensure proper safety protocols

Requirements: 

  • Neat and professional appearance
  • Excellent customer service
  • BPZOO shirt or sweatshirt must always be worn
  • Ability to lift 30 pounds
  • Ability to stand on your feet for an entire shift
